Office Supp Coordinator
Honeywell Aerospace     Saint Louis, MO 63112
 Posted about 13 hours    

As an **Office Supp Coordinator** here at Honeywell, you will play a crucial role in ensuring the smooth operation of our office by managing supplies and coordinating administrative tasks. Your attention to detail and organizational skills will help maintain an efficient work environment.

You will report directly to our Plant Director and you’ll work out of our **Olivette,** **MO** location with an **On-Site** work schedule.

In this role, you will impact the overall productivity of the team by ensuring that all necessary supplies are available and that administrative processes run smoothly, allowing our employees to focus on their core responsibilities.

**KEY RESPONSIBILITIES**

+ Manage inventory of office supplies and place orders as needed to ensure availability.

+ Coordinate administrative tasks such as scheduling meetings, managing calendars, and organizing office events.

+ Assist in maintaining a clean and organized office environment to promote productivity.

+ Help with folding drawing packets and support the planning department

+ May assist with entering purchasing orders within Oracle

+ May assist with HR tasks as needed

+ Greeting guests and ensuring a welcoming reception experience

+ Assist with conducting physical inventory counts.

**YOU MUST HAVE**

+ 5+ years of experience in an administrative or office support role.

+ Strong knowledge of office management procedures and basic accounting principles.

+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int) and office management software.

+ Experience with inventory management systems and supply chain processes.

**WE VALUE**

+ Bachelor's degree in Business Administration or related field.

+ Experience in a fast-paced office environment.

+ Strong organizational skills and attention to detail.

+ Ability to work independently and as part of a team.

+ Problem-solving skills and a proactive approach to tasks.
